Citation

Barrantes, F., Mieskes, G., & Wallimann, T. (1983). A membrane-associated creatine kinase (EC 2.7.3.2) identified as an acidic species of the non-receptor, peripheral v-proteins in Torpedo acetylcholine receptor membranes. FEBS Letters, 152(2), 270-276. doi:10.1016/0014-5793(83)80394-9.
